    My business offers an Exec and a Supercar.

    However, as I'm hundreds of miles from you I will try to help with any advice.

    Our Jaguar can go out for as little as £120 if it's a local wedding where the return travel time is minimal, the further out the more it would cost within reason.

    One thing to be careful of with car companies is that they offer or quote one price which would be their basic hire price. Many then add on extra charges such as fuel and can be as high as £2.50 per mile.

    Many only operate within 10-miles from base and then charge extra for beyond that, and some companies I have seen charge £50 just for letting you take photos of the car/s.

    Be sure to ask about mileage and time and standing time for photo's.

    My top car is an Aston Martin V12 GT, in fact the only one like it in the world as it was painted with Ferrari paint, apart form the paint they only ever built 84 of them and some of these have been exported.

    This Supercar has a start price of £299 with a 100 mile limit for a pickup/drop off with photo time.

    For just under £500 the car would be available right up to the end of the night, so that guest's can indulge themselves in Ride Experiences etc.

    Shop around and ask about those extra details, it's best to write out a list and then do a compare and find out which offers the best value for money.

    Hope this helps.
